Strategic Material Selection Guide for dog feeder with lever
When selecting materials for a dog feeder with lever functionality, it is essential to consider various properties that impact performance, durability, and compliance with international standards. This analysis focuses on four common materials: stainless steel, high-density polyethylene (HDPE), wood, and ceramic. Each material presents unique advantages and disadvantages relevant to B2B buyers.
What are the Key Properties of Stainless Steel for Dog Feeders?
Stainless steel is renowned for its durability and corrosion resistance, making it an excellent choice for dog feeders. It can withstand a wide range of temperatures, which is crucial for maintaining the integrity of the food stored inside. Additionally, stainless steel is non-porous, preventing bacteria buildup and ensuring easy cleaning.
Pros and Cons: The primary advantage of stainless steel is its long lifespan and resistance to rust, making it suitable for various environments, including humid climates. However, it can be more expensive than other materials, which may impact the overall cost of the product. Manufacturing complexity is moderate, as it requires specialized tools for shaping and finishing.
Impact on Application: Stainless steel is compatible with a variety of dog foods, including dry kibble and wet food, ensuring versatility in feeding options.
Considerations for International Buyers: Buyers from regions like Europe and the Middle East often prefer stainless steel due to its compliance with food safety standards (e.g., DIN, ASTM). However, the cost may be a barrier for markets in Africa and South America, where budget-friendly options are preferred.
How Does High-Density Polyethylene (HDPE) Perform in Dog Feeders?
HDPE is a lightweight, durable plastic known for its resistance to impact and moisture. It is also resistant to various chemicals, making it suitable for storing dog food without degrading over time.
Pros and Cons: The main advantage of HDPE is its low cost and ease of manufacturing, which allows for mass production at competitive prices. However, it may not offer the same aesthetic appeal as metal or wood options, which could be a consideration for buyers focused on design.
Impact on Application: HDPE is compatible with dry kibble and can easily be molded into various shapes, including complex designs for lever mechanisms.
Considerations for International Buyers: Compliance with international safety standards is critical, especially in regions like Europe, where regulations on plastics are stringent. Buyers in Africa and South America may find HDPE appealing due to its affordability and lightweight nature.
What Role Does Wood Play in Dog Feeder Design?
Wood is often chosen for its aesthetic appeal and natural look, making it a popular choice for high-end dog feeders. It can be treated to resist moisture and pests, enhancing its durability.
Pros and Cons: The key advantage of wood is its visual appeal, which can complement home décor. However, wood can be susceptible to warping and degradation over time, especially in humid conditions, which may limit its lifespan. Manufacturing complexity is higher, as it requires additional processes like sealing and finishing.
Impact on Application: Wood is best suited for dry kibble and may not be ideal for wet foods due to its porous nature.
Considerations for International Buyers: Buyers in Europe may prefer sustainably sourced wood, aligning with eco-friendly trends. In contrast, markets in Africa and South America might prioritize cost over aesthetics, making wood a less favorable option.
How Does Ceramic Compare for Dog Feeders?
Ceramic is often used for its aesthetic qualities and ease of cleaning. It is non-porous and can be glazed to enhance its durability and resistance to stains.
Pros and Cons: The primary advantage of ceramic is its ability to maintain temperature, keeping food fresh. However, it can be fragile and prone to chipping or breaking, which may not be suitable for all environments. Manufacturing complexity is high, as it involves firing and glazing processes.
Impact on Application: Ceramic is best for dry kibble and can be used for water bowls, providing an attractive feeding solution.
Considerations for International Buyers: Buyers in Europe may appreciate the quality and design of ceramic feeders, while those in regions with rougher conditions, like parts of Africa, may find them less practical due to fragility.

In-depth Look: Manufacturing Processes and Quality Assurance for dog feeder with lever
What Are the Key Stages in the Manufacturing Process for a Dog Feeder with Lever?
The manufacturing process for a dog feeder with a lever involves several critical stages that ensure the product is not only functional but also meets quality standards. Here’s a breakdown of these stages:
Material Preparation: How Are Raw Materials Selected and Processed?
The first step in manufacturing a dog feeder involves selecting high-quality materials. Common choices include BPA-free plastics, stainless steel, and wood. These materials are chosen for their durability, safety, and aesthetic appeal.
Once selected, raw materials undergo preparation, which includes cutting, shaping, and treating to meet specific requirements. For instance, plastic components may be molded using techniques such as injection molding, which allows for precise shapes and designs. Stainless steel parts may be cut and polished to ensure they are free of sharp edges and safe for pets.
Forming: What Techniques Are Used to Shape the Dog Feeder Components?
The forming stage is where the actual components of the dog feeder are created. This typically involves several techniques:
-
Injection Molding: Used primarily for plastic parts, this technique injects molten plastic into a mold to create the desired shape, such as the lever mechanism or storage compartment.
-
Metal Stamping: For stainless steel components, metal stamping is employed to create precise shapes. This method ensures that parts fit together seamlessly and operate smoothly.
-
Woodworking: If the feeder incorporates wooden elements, techniques such as CNC machining are utilized to achieve intricate designs and ensure uniformity.
Assembly: How Are the Components Brought Together?
Once all components are formed, the assembly process begins. This stage involves fitting together the various parts, including the lever mechanism, food storage compartment, and serving bowl.
Skilled labor or automated assembly lines can be employed, depending on the scale of production. Proper alignment and secure fastening are crucial, especially for the lever mechanism, which must operate smoothly without jams or failure.
Finishing: What Treatments Enhance the Product’s Aesthetics and Durability?
The finishing stage is essential for both aesthetic and functional reasons. Components may undergo several processes such as:
-
Surface Treatment: This may include painting, varnishing, or applying protective coatings to enhance the appearance and longevity of the product. For example, wood components might be treated with non-toxic finishes to prevent wear and tear.
-
Quality Inspection: Before the final product is packaged, it is subjected to a quality inspection to ensure that all components function correctly and meet design specifications.

What Are the Key Quality Control Checkpoints?
Quality control (QC) is integrated into various stages of the manufacturing process, typically encompassing:
-
Incoming Quality Control (IQC): This initial checkpoint involves inspecting raw materials upon arrival. Materials are assessed for compliance with specifications before being used in production.
-
In-Process Quality Control (IPQC): During manufacturing, samples from the production line are tested for adherence to quality standards. This may include dimensional checks, functionality tests of the lever mechanism, and visual inspections.
-
Final Quality Control (FQC): Once assembly is complete, a thorough inspection is performed on the finished product. This includes functionality tests to ensure the lever operates correctly, as well as assessments of aesthetic quality.
What Testing Methods Are Commonly Used in Quality Assurance?
Various testing methods are employed throughout the manufacturing process to ensure quality:
-
Functional Testing: This assesses whether the lever mechanism operates smoothly and that the feeder dispenses food as intended.
-
Durability Testing: Products are subjected to stress tests to determine their longevity and reliability under normal usage conditions.
-
Safety Testing: Ensuring that materials are non-toxic and safe for pets is critical. This may involve testing for harmful substances or sharp edges.

Comprehensive Cost and Pricing Analysis for dog feeder with lever Sourcing
What Are the Key Cost Components in Sourcing a Dog Feeder with Lever?
When sourcing a dog feeder with a lever mechanism, understanding the cost structure is essential for B2B buyers. The primary cost components include:
-
Materialen: The choice of materials significantly affects the overall cost. High-quality, pet-safe materials such as BPA-free plastics and stainless steel are commonly used in dog feeders. The use of premium materials enhances durability and safety, which can justify a higher price point.
-
Arbeid: Labor costs vary by region and manufacturing processes. Regions with lower labor costs can offer competitive pricing, but it’s crucial to ensure that quality standards are maintained. Skilled labor may be necessary for complex designs and quality control, impacting the overall labor costs.
-
Productie Overhead: This includes costs associated with production facilities, utilities, and other indirect expenses. Efficient manufacturing processes can help reduce overhead, impacting the final pricing positively.
-
Gereedschap: Initial tooling costs can be significant, particularly for custom designs. Buyers should consider whether the supplier has existing molds or if new tooling will need to be created, which can add to upfront costs.
-
Kwaliteitscontrole (QC): Implementing rigorous quality control measures is vital for ensuring product safety and reliability. Investing in QC can prevent costly recalls and enhance brand reputation, but it also adds to the overall production costs.
-
Logistiek: Transportation and shipping costs can vary widely depending on the supplier’s location and the destination. Incoterms play a crucial role in determining who bears these costs, influencing the total landed cost of the product.
-
Marge: Suppliers will typically include a margin in their pricing to account for risks, overhead, and profit. Understanding the typical margin in the industry can help buyers assess whether the pricing is competitive.

What are Common Trade Terms Relevant to Dog Feeders?
Understanding industry jargon is crucial for B2B transactions, as it helps streamline communication between buyers and suppliers. Here are some essential trade terms related to dog feeders.
Illustrative image related to dog feeder with lever
1.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er)
An OEM refers to a company that produces parts or equipment that may be marketed by another manufacturer. In the context of dog feeders, an OEM may create the feeder design, while another brand labels it. Buyers should consider OEM partnerships for custom designs or branding opportunities.
2. M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ity)
MOQ is the smallest quantity of a product that a supplier is willing to sell. For dog feeders, MOQs can vary significantly between manufacturers. Understanding the MOQ helps buyers plan inventory and manage cash flow effectively, ensuring they meet market demand without overcommitting resources.
3. RFQ (Request for Quotation)
An RFQ is a document that buyers send to suppliers requesting pricing and terms for specific products. In the dog feeder market, submitting an RFQ allows buyers to compare offers and negotiate better deals. It’s a standard practice that can lead to more favorable purchasing terms.
4. Incoterms (International Commercial Terms)
Incoterms define the responsibilities of buyers and sellers regarding shipping and logistics. They specify who is responsible for costs and risks at various stages of transportation. Familiarity with Incoterms is essential for B2B buyers engaged in international trade, ensuring clarity in agreements and reducing potential disputes.
5. SKU (Stock Keeping Unit)
A SKU is a unique identifier for each product variant, used for inventory management. For dog feeders, each size, color, or feature may have a different SKU. Understanding SKU systems helps businesses track sales and manage stock levels efficiently, leading to optimized operations.
